Why Most Deck and Fence Staining Fails Within Two Years

Exterior wood staining fails prematurely when moisture barriers break down or UV exposure degrades pigments. Unlike interior applications where controlled environments protect finishes, decks and fences in Sand Springs, OK face temperature swings, direct sun, rain infiltration, and seasonal freeze-thaw cycles. Stain products marketed for exterior use vary dramatically in protective capability—some function primarily as color with minimal weatherproofing, while others incorporate resins and UV inhibitors that actively defend wood against moisture penetration and sun damage.

The difference becomes visible within months. Low-quality stains applied over dirty or weathered wood peel in sheets as moisture migrates through unsealed grain. Even good stains fail without proper surface preparation—power washing removes surface dirt but doesn't address the gray, oxidized wood layer that prevents stain absorption. Brightening treatments reverse UV damage, opening wood grain to accept protective stain deeply rather than letting it sit on the surface where foot traffic and weather quickly wear it away.

Transparent vs. Solid Stain: Trade-Offs for Deck and Fence Protection

Transparent stains showcase wood grain while providing UV and moisture protection, but they require more frequent reapplication than solid-color versions. The pigment load in transparent products remains low enough to let wood figure show through, which also means less UV blocking capacity. Expect 2-3 year lifespans on horizontal surfaces like deck boards where sun exposure and foot traffic concentrate, longer on vertical fence pickets. Transparent stains work best when wood condition remains good—they highlight grain, which also means highlighting defects and weathering.

Solid stains function more like thin paint, hiding wood grain while delivering superior UV and weather protection. Higher pigment concentration blocks damaging sunlight more effectively, extending lifespan to 4-6 years on well-prepared surfaces. Solid stains also hide wood imperfections better, making them practical for older decks and fences where weathering has created color variations or minor surface damage. Decks with southern exposure benefit from solid stain's UV protection, while shaded fences often look better with transparent stains that highlight wood character.

Key Indicators of Proper Exterior Staining Preparation and Application

Professional exterior staining produces results that last because preparation removes contamination and damaged wood fibers before stain application. Pressure washing alone doesn't prepare wood adequately—it cleans but doesn't restore absorption capacity. Quality preparation includes brightening treatments that neutralize wood tannins and reverse UV graying, creating fresh surface ready to absorb protective stain deeply. Without this step, even premium stains fail to penetrate properly.

  • Wood brightening after cleaning to restore natural color and open grain for stain absorption
  • Complete drying period before stain application—wet wood prevents penetration and causes blushing
  • Back-brushing after spray application to work stain into wood grain rather than leaving it surface-level
